ABOUT JOHN SLANGA
I am an engaging, bilingual executive leader with a deep passion for optimizing supply chain management and driving operational excellence. With a proven track record of success across international markets, I have consistently delivered significant improvements in cost reduction, risk management, supplier performance, and team effectiveness. Throughout my career, I’ve built and managed high-performing teams, negotiated impactful supplier agreements, and developed strategies that align with both corporate goals and global market needs.Before recently returning to the U.S, I served as the Global Deputy Director at Nissan Motor Ltd. in Japan, where I oversaw a $4 billion direct spend and managed a 50-person team focused on key commodities including Harness, Autonomous Drive (ADAS), and Electronics. In this role, I was instrumental in establishing global sourcing strategies, optimizing supplier panels, and leading initiatives that drive cost savings and enhance supplier performance. By fostering strong supplier partnerships and implementing strategic, data-driven approaches, I successfully contributed to Nissan’s global expansion and future product innovations.My career journey has seen me excel in diverse roles, such as leading Purchasing functions at Nissan Mexico, where I managed a $5 billion spend and 250+ headcount. I played a key role in compliance management, cost-saving initiatives, and organizational cultural shifts, consistently surpassing targets and implementing best practices to improve efficiency across the organization.In addition to my hands-on leadership experience, I believe in fostering a culture of continuous learning. I model a leadership style that emphasizes coaching and collaboration, helping individuals and teams to reach their full potential while achieving strategic objectives.With an MBA, a Bachelor’s in Supply Chain Management and Spanish, and certifications in Automotive Auditing, I am equipped with the expertise to tackle complex supply chain challenges and drive measurable results. I am excited to continue leveraging my skills in creating high-impact strategies and building world-class supplier relationships on a global scale.
